What does UB mean on a Samsung washing machine?

Samsung washers do have a code called “Ub.” To many owners, this can look like a U6 error code, which has confused users rushing to the internet to look up a code that doesn’t technically exist anymore. If you see a “U6” code appear on your Samsung machine, it’s probably saying Ub instead.

What does UB 6 mean on a whirlpool washing machine?

The Ub/U6 code rarely gets much of a description, although sometimes manuals may say it’s a water level sensor error. What’s usually going on is a load balance problem. In other words, the load of laundry inside the washing drum has become unbalanced, all packed up on one side rather than spread evenly throughout the drum.

Why does my washer shake when it spins?

When the drum spins, this uneven load acts a bit like a pendulum, constantly pulling and pushing at the drum, causing it to rock back and forth. At high speeds, this rocking can become violent and can cause the washer to shake, rumble, and bump around, even dislodging it entirely.

How to fix a Samsung washing machine that is bouncing?

First, check the legs or supports that your Samsung washing machine is resting on. Sometimes a leg can become loose, unstable, or accidentally set at a lower level than the others. Just like a wobbly stool, this will cause serious balance problems and your washer may be bouncing around all the time. You can usually tighten or adjust legs by tilting the washer up and going to work with a wrench (often a two-person job). Additionally, always make sure that the washing machine is operating on a perfectly level surface.

What does U6 mean on a Samsung washer?

A Samsung washer U6 error code means that there is an “unbalanced load error.” The U6 error code is similar to Samsung error codes Ub, UE, 1 Ub, and 1U6. When you get a U6 error code, it usually happens near the end of the wash cycle or at the start of the spin cycle. At first, the washer may try to balance the load itself, but if that fails, the cycle will stop and display the error code.

What causes a U6 error code?

If you have a front-loader washer, it may have ball bearings between the tub spindle and the motor shaft. If the casing wears and one or more of the bearings become dislodged, the tub will vibrate and could cause the U6 error code. If the bearings are worn, you will likely need to contact a trained professional to replace the bearings or even think about buying a new washer.

Why do front load washers have suspension springs?

Both front- and top-loader washers usually have suspension springs to reduce vibrations and ensure the washer works correctly. The suspension springs can either be found beneath the tub or above the tub, holding the tub above the base. Make sure the springs are connected and in good condition, as a defective spring could be causing the U6 error code.

Why does my washer keep saying "Error code"?

Occasionally, the error code may occur because of a glitch with the control board. If there is a glitch, disconnecting the washer from the power for five minutes will allow the control board to reset. If it is just a glitch, the error code should be gone when you reconnect the power to the washer. However, resetting the washer like this may also just postpone the inevitable. If the error code returns, it is important to take the time to fix the issue, as putting it off will likely lead to more serious issues in the future.

How to keep a washer from moving?

If the floor is too slippery to keep the washer balanced, place non-skid pads under the legs to prevent the washer from moving during the cycle. The locking nuts that lock the legs in place also need to be tight against the base of the washer. Use a wrench to ensure that the locking nuts are tightly secured.

Where are shock absorbers located on front load washer?

If you have a front-loader washer, it likely has one or more shock absorbers located between the outer tub and base frame of the washer. Check that the shock absorbers are connected at both ends and that one of them is not leaking fluid.

What does U6 mean on a Samsung washer?

The U6 (or ‘Ub’) error code indicates that your Samsung washer is dealing with an imbalanced load. When that happens, the drum cannot spin at high speeds safely and without causing itself any damage.

Why is my Samsung washer U6?

There are three likely causes. Firstly, the washer itself could be unbalanced when placed on an uneven surface or if its legs are incorrectly adjusted. Undersized or oversized laundry loads can also lead to a lack of balance. Lastly, faulty shock absorbers or suspension rods are also likely causes.

How to fix a washer that is undersized?

How To Fix: To fix this, add or remove laundry items into the washer to ensure that the load is sized ideally. For instance, a load that’s less than ⅓ of the washer’s capacity is undersized. So, add a few towels to the load to add a more balanced weight to the drum.

Why is my washer saying U6?

If after following all these steps you keep seeing the code of the U6/Ub Error on the screen of your washing machine, there might be a technical issue. It there is a temporary malfunction in the control module, just switch off the appliance and unplug it for 5-10mins, switch it back and press Start to check whether the code is still being indicated. If it doesn’t help either, you’d better consult with the specialist, as there can be breakage in motor or smaller parts.

How to fix the U6 Error?

The first and the easiest step to avoid the U6 error is to make sure your appliance is leveled properly. Fix and tighten its legs, there should be none in the air, and the washer has to be stable.

Why do we sort laundry by type?

Sort your laundry by type of fabrics to prevent improper distribution during the process and to prolong the fabrics’ life. It is a matter of water absorption, which is diverse for various fabrics.

How many items should be in a washing machine drum?

The next step is to balance the laundry load. For one wash cycle, place at least 3-4 medium-sized items in the drum. When there are leas items, it is best not to spin it at all, or to spin at very low speeds.

What is U6/Ub error?

U6/Ub error occurs when there the appliance’s drum is imbalanced. This occurs when the machine is loaded unevenly with the laundry. Most often this error appears during the spin cycle.
